 | // Given an absolute path, can this library be loaded into this namespace? | 
 | bool android_namespace_t::is_accessible(const std::string& file) { | 
 |   if (!is_isolated_) { | 
 |     return true; |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   if (!allowed_libs_.empty()) { | 
 |     const char *lib_name = basename(file.c_str()); | 
 |     if (std::find(allowed_libs_.begin(), allowed_libs_.end(), lib_name) == allowed_libs_.end()) { | 
 |       return false; | 
 |     } |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   for (const auto& dir : ld_library_paths_) { | 
 |     if (file_is_in_dir(file, dir)) { | 
 |       return true; | 
 |     } |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   for (const auto& dir : default_library_paths_) { | 
 |     if (file_is_in_dir(file, dir)) { | 
 |       return true; | 
 |     } |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   for (const auto& dir : permitted_paths_) { | 
 |     if (file_is_under_dir(file, dir)) { | 
 |       return true; | 
 |     } |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   return false; | 
 | } |

 | // Are symbols from this shared object accessible for symbol lookups in a library from this | 
 | // namespace? | 
 | bool android_namespace_t::is_accessible(soinfo* s) { | 
 |   auto is_accessible_ftor = [this] (soinfo* si, bool allow_secondary) { | 
 |     // This is workaround for apps hacking into soinfo list. | 
 |     // and inserting their own entries into it. (http://b/37191433) | 
 |     if (!si->has_min_version(3)) { | 
 |       DL_WARN("Warning: invalid soinfo version for \"%s\" (assuming inaccessible)", | 
 |               si->get_soname()); | 
 |       return false;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     if (si->get_primary_namespace() == this) { | 
 |       return true; |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     // When we're looking up symbols, we want to search libraries from the same namespace (whether | 
 |     // the namespace membership is primary or secondary), but we also want to search the immediate | 
 |     // dependencies of libraries in our namespace. (e.g. Supposing that libapp.so -> libandroid.so | 
 |     // crosses a namespace boundary, we want to search libandroid.so but not any of libandroid.so's | 
 |     // dependencies). | 
 |     // | 
 |     // Some libraries may be present in this namespace via the secondary namespace list: | 
 |     //  - the executable | 
 |     //  - LD_PRELOAD and DF_1_GLOBAL libraries | 
 |     //  - libraries inherited during dynamic namespace creation (e.g. because of | 
 |     //    RTLD_GLOBAL / DF_1_GLOBAL / ANDROID_NAMESPACE_TYPE_SHARED) | 
 |     // | 
 |     // When a library's membership is secondary, we want to search its symbols, but not the symbols | 
 |     // of its dependencies. The executable may depend on internal system libraries which should not | 
 |     // be searched. | 
 |     if (allow_secondary) { | 
 |       const android_namespace_list_t& secondary_namespaces = si->get_secondary_namespaces(); | 
 |       if (secondary_namespaces.contains(this)) { | 
 |         return true; | 
 |       } | 
 |     } | 
 |  | 
 |     return false; | 
 |   }; | 
 |  | 
 |   if (is_accessible_ftor(s, true)) { | 
 |     return true; |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   return !s->get_parents().visit([&](soinfo* si) { | 
 |     return !is_accessible_ftor(si, false); | 
 |   }); | 
 | } |

 | // TODO: this is slightly unusual way to construct | 
 | // the global group for relocation. Not every RTLD_GLOBAL | 
 | // library is included in this group for backwards-compatibility | 
 | // reasons. | 
 | // | 
 | // This group consists of the main executable, LD_PRELOADs | 
 | // and libraries with the DF_1_GLOBAL flag set. | 
 | soinfo_list_t android_namespace_t::get_global_group() { | 
 |   soinfo_list_t global_group; | 
 |   soinfo_list().for_each([&](soinfo* si) { | 
 |     if ((si->get_dt_flags_1() & DF_1_GLOBAL) != 0) { | 
 |       global_group.push_back(si); | 
 |     } | 
 |   }); | 
 |  | 
 |   return global_group; |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| // This function provides a list of libraries to be shared | 
 | // by the namespace. For the default namespace this is the global | 
 | // group (see get_global_group). For all others this is a group | 
 | // of RTLD_GLOBAL libraries (which includes the global group from | 
 | // the default namespace). | 
 | soinfo_list_t android_namespace_t::get_shared_group() { | 
 |   if (this == &g_default_namespace) { | 
 |     return get_global_group(); | 
 |   } | 
 |  | 
 |   soinfo_list_t shared_group; | 
 |   soinfo_list().for_each([&](soinfo* si) { | 
 |     if ((si->get_rtld_flags() & RTLD_GLOBAL) != 0) { | 
 |       shared_group.push_back(si); | 
 |     } | 
 |   }); | 
 |  | 
 |   return shared_group; | 
 | } |
